Abstract
The paper describes an approach to cooperative control of multiple active compensators acting in the same network. The goal is to take full advantage of the installed harmonic and reactive compensation capability to optimize the operation at the point of common coupling, even in presence of non-sinusoidal voltage supply and distorting loads. The cooperative operation is based on the conservation of instantaneous complex power, a quantity which envelopes power and energy information of the related electrical network. Based on the properties of instantaneous complex power, a synergistic control technique of thyristor-controlled reactive compensators and active power filters is derived, which sets the basis for cooperative operation.
